As of September 2026, the MLS records 1 closed sale in Springs Whispering Pines Sec 1, The Springs in Longwood, FL, the most recent in June 2025. Across Longwood as a whole, 289 homes closed in the last 12 months at a median of $489,000, 26 median days on market, with 45 homes for sale today. At that median and Seminole County's FY2025-26 rate of 15.18 mills, annual property tax runs about $7,420 ($6,820 with the full homestead exemption).

Whispering Pines Sec 1 is a section within The Springs, a Longwood community in Seminole County, and current MLS listings for the section do not specify community amenities.
Stellar MLS sales records identify 49 homes in Springs Whispering Pines that have changed hands since 2005, built between 1979 and 1992 (median 1982), with a median living area of about 2,141 sq ft and a typical 3-bedroom, 2.5-bath layout; 82% are townhomes. Source: Stellar MLS closed-sale history compiled by Momentum Research; counts reflect homes with a recorded MLS sale, not every home in the community.

The market around Springs Whispering Pines
Springs Whispering Pines is too small for its own price trend, so here is the market around it.
In ZIP 32779, 162 homes are on the market and 31% are under contract — a fast-moving corner of Longwood.
Across Seminole County, 1,646 homes are active and 585 pending (26% under contract).
In ZIP 32779 (Longwood), 400 homes closed in the last 12 months at a median of $518K ($250/sq ft), up 3.1% year over year, with a median 25 days on market. Right now 25 active and 12 pending listings put supply at about 2.3 months — a healthy market. See the live ZIP 32779 housing market and the Seminole County market.
ZIP and county figures describe the wider market, not Springs Whispering Pines specifically. Momentum Research analysis of MLS records.
The Springs Whispering Pines buying strategy.
If we were buying in Springs Whispering Pines today, this is the order of operations we would run for our clients.
Underwrite the condition first. Price the roof, HVAC, and systems honestly before judging any list price; condition swings value here more than square footage alone.
Match the home to real comps. Recent sales of similar condition and lot, not the asking price, tell you what a home is worth.
Move deliberately, not desperately. Neither side has a decisive edge, so a well-prepared, fairly-priced offer wins without overpaying.
Line up financing and inspection early. A pre-approval and an inspection plan let you act fast and negotiate from evidence.
